Output efc42bfcf6f8e7aaa7a2c372e3569255a0748a4932f5a3126d8bda5b1ad8ea02:62

value
107306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 679891409743971e77d556eac4db51c4b77d9f55 OP_EQUAL
address
3B8nHsSewXczsfoQ9Sefv9d6ouNPsoNAPW
transaction
efc42bfcf6f8e7aaa7a2c372e3569255a0748a4932f5a3126d8bda5b1ad8ea02
spent
true